Vermiculite Removal Service in Morris County, NJ

Vermiculite removal services focus on safely extracting this lightweight, mineral-based insulation material that was commonly used in attics, walls, and other areas of residential properties. Homeowners often request this service when renovating, repairing, or addressing potential health concerns related to vermiculite, especially if the material is damaged or deteriorating. The process involves carefully removing the vermiculite to prevent contamination or disturbance, ensuring the property remains clean and safe throughout the project.

Before requesting vermiculite removal, property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including whether testing for asbestos is necessary, as some vermiculite may contain this hazardous substance. It is also important to consider the location and condition of the material, as well as any local regulations or guidelines related to asbestos and insulation removal. Proper planning can help ensure the removal process is conducted efficiently and in accordance with safety standards.

Vermiculite Removal Service Questions

What is vermiculite removal? Vermiculite removal involves safely extracting this lightweight mineral from a property, often due to concerns about asbestos contamination or renovation needs.

When should vermiculite removal be considered? Removal is recommended when vermiculite insulation is damaged, disturbed, or contains asbestos, especially during remodeling or renovation projects.

What types of projects typically require vermiculite removal? Common projects include attic insulation upgrades, basement renovations, or any work involving the disturbance of existing insulation materials.

What property owners should know about vermiculite removal? Proper removal helps ensure safety and compliance with local regulations, reducing health risks associated with asbestos fibers if present.
